Virtual Reality Advertising

Augmented

Virtual reality advertising is a marketing strategy that utilizes virtual reality technology to create immersive and interactive experiences for consumers. By incorporating VR headsets or other devices, companies can engage with their target audience in a unique and memorable way.

Examples of Successful Virtual Reality Advertising Campaigns

  • Mercedes-Benz: The luxury car manufacturer created a VR experience allowing users to test drive their latest models from the comfort of their home.
  • McDonald’s: The fast-food giant used VR to take customers on a 360-degree tour of their food sourcing and preparation processes, emphasizing transparency.
  • Nike: The sports brand launched a VR campaign that allowed users to experience the life of a professional athlete, promoting their new line of sports gear.

Advantages of Using Virtual Reality in Advertising

  • Enhanced Engagement: VR advertising captures the attention of consumers by providing a fully immersive experience that traditional ads cannot match.
  • Memorable Brand Interactions: By creating interactive scenarios, brands can leave a lasting impression on customers, increasing brand recall and loyalty.
  • Data Collection: VR technologies allow companies to gather valuable data on user behavior and preferences, enabling more targeted and effective advertising campaigns.

How Virtual Reality Enhances Customer Experience in Advertising

  • Personalized Experiences: VR allows brands to tailor experiences to individual preferences, creating a sense of personalization and connection with the audience.
  • Product Visualization: Customers can interact with products in a virtual space, gaining a better understanding of features and benefits before making a purchase decision.
  • Emotional Impact: Immersive VR experiences evoke strong emotions in users, leading to a deeper connection with the brand and increased likelihood of conversion.

Comparison of Traditional vs. Virtual Reality Advertising

Traditional advertising methods such as TV commercials or print ads rely on passive consumption by the audience. In contrast, virtual reality advertising engages consumers in an interactive and immersive way, allowing them to experience products or services firsthand. This personalized approach creates a deeper connection and lasting impact on the audience.

Consumer Engagement Differences

Virtual reality advertising provides a unique opportunity for consumers to actively participate in the marketing experience. By putting users in a virtual environment where they can interact with products or explore brand stories, companies can create memorable and engaging campaigns. This level of engagement is unparalleled in traditional advertising methods.

Challenges and Limitations

Despite its promising potential, there are challenges to implementing virtual reality in advertising strategies. One major obstacle is the cost associated with creating VR content, which can be prohibitive for some companies. Additionally, the technology is still relatively new, and not all consumers have access to VR devices, limiting the reach of virtual reality campaigns. Overcoming these challenges will be crucial for the widespread adoption of VR advertising.
